description abstractA tapered pipe (or “line”) is a convenient transformer for pulses of pressure or volume flux, but the pulse usually becomes distorted, depending on the geometry of the taper. The principal objective of this paper is to present and illustrate a method for determining the distortion of short pulses and to show that it is possible to construct a distortion-free line. In the model considered a pulse input of volume flux is applied to one end of a tapered line containing an inviscid liquid and the form of the output pulse is found for a termination consisting of a very long uniform line.
